looking into a new bonnie
ok, so i'm looking into getting a newer bonnie, I've decided if I get one I want a 2000-2002 model.
what would be the best year as far as quality, or whatever else?
I cant afford anything over 20 grand so i know that finding that new of an SSEI is gonna be hard in the first place, but does anyone have advice on things to watchout for or flaws?

no more than 20 stacks aye? u'll have no problem gett'n an 03 SE with that (If U want one) the best thing for u to do is check out autotrader.com um as far as problems I know from read'n this section that problems occur here
people have been complain'n about water gett'n into tha trunk
complaints about ABS problems for SSEi (prolly for other models as well)
radiator problems for 00 thru 02 I believe?
I suggest read'n up on these before goin to get a newer one, like 89 said I would'nt be get the first redesigned model 00 cause with redesign come problems, I'm sure they're bein worked out as the newer model year changes,
I'd say go with 03 if U wanna SE (u might finda deal on an 03 SLE) if SE'* not ur thang go for 02 and from there; Also, talk to our members with newer bonnes they can tell U the problems they have, Remember to do a critical search through Autotrader! Thats a great source to compare and save, I hope this helps
